Odessa court rules on arrest of chemical transport ship Journal Staff Report
A district court in Odessa has ruled to arrest the Taipan (owned by Taipan chemical carriers) flying the flag of Liberia for a spill of 24 tons of oil in the sea. According to the State Ecological Inspection of the Northwestern region of the Black Sea, the water area of the Odessa maritime merchant port was polluted near berth on April 1. The ship owner was charged with causing over $1 million of damage.
